John Lacey Texas Scramble Report.
32 teams of four were out in force at Cleobury Mortimer golf club to support the John Lacey Memorial open. For those who did not know, John was a former captain of the club and a linchpin in the early days getting the club on its feet. John however sadly died and this competition was put on in his memory.
Some fantastic scores were posted with Josh Carpenter, Dave Leach, Craig Shorter and Mikey Jacks posting a nett 55 which many thought would win. Rob Barnes led his team to the same score but missed out on count back whilst 57 nett would have got you in the prizes.
A special mention must also go to Kev Mantle who aced the 5th of Deer Park to get his first ever hole in one and win nearest the pin.
The day however belonged to some familiar faces, Jack Pringle who made the trip up from London just for the event along with his Dad Ian, club captain Gary Hawes and Neil Bryden shot a nett 54.4 to sneak first place and take home the trophy.
Captain Gary accepted the trophy and had this to say 'John was a great bloke, me and my team are honored to win this in his memory. We had a great knock and held some important putts. The course was in brilliant condition and thank you to everyone for supporting the event'.
